Transaction 536ad683029b0354208f7874f56e6af1b098f2e43206a4180330616785227564
1 Input
1 Output
-
536ad683029b0354208f7874f56e6af1b098f2e43206a4180330616785227564:0
- value
- 1417800
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a9660858c7f0b00570e9114e262761b8e87c0880 OP_EQUAL
- address
- 3H8iMK6MaUuFXLsfVR7M6XYoWbqkWugEU9